Valentine's Day is all about hearts and love. Let your little one show their affection by creating heart-shaped crayons to give to their Valentines. This craft requires the help of an adult and will take 1 or 2 hours to complete.
Instructions
- 1
Gather crayon pieces. Remove the wrappers and discard the paper.
2Preheat the oven to 250 degrees.
3Fill each heart mold with crayon pieces. Break large crayon pieces to fit entirely in the mold.
4Line a flat cookie sheet with tin foil. Set the heart tin on the cookie sheet.
5Place both pans in the oven. Bake the crayon pieces for 10 to 15 minutes or until they are melted.
6Remove the pans from the oven, using oven mitts. Let the crayons set until the wax has hardened and they are no longer warm.
7Smooth out rough edges of the crayon by rubbing them on a piece of scrap paper.
